According to the research report, "China Toaster Market Outlook, 2031," published by Bonafide Research, the China Toaster Market is expected to reach a market size of more than USD 600.84 Billion by 2031.In China, toaster usage has experienced a notable rise in recent years, reflecting changing breakfast habits and an increasing appreciation for Western-style bread and pastries. Traditionally, Chinese breakfasts primarily consisted of steamed buns, rice porridge, or dumplings, and toasters were not as commonly used. However, the influence of globalization and a growing interest in diverse cuisines has led to the incorporation of toasters into Chinese households. The technological evolution of toasters in China has closely followed global trends. Initially, manual toasters were introduced, requiring users to flip the bread for even toasting. A key structural characteristic of China’s toaster market is that it functions not only as a major consumption base but also as the world’s largest toaster manufacturing hub, producing approximately 149 million units annually, accounting for nearly 80% of global output. This creates a dual-positioned ecosystem where China simultaneously drives domestic demand and global export supply chains, making it a critical node in the worldwide small appliances industry. Market growth is supported by rapid urbanization, rising middle-class income levels, and increasing adoption of Western-style breakfast habits, particularly in urban households where bread-based diets are gradually replacing traditional breakfast patterns. At the same time, the market is witnessing a clear shift toward premiumized and multifunctional kitchen appliances, especially in Tier 1 and Tier 2 cities where consumers demand advanced features and improved design aesthetics.

From a technology and innovation perspective, the Chinese toaster market has evolved significantly from basic manual flip mechanisms to automatic pop-up systems, marking the shift toward convenience-driven appliance design. This evolution has further progressed into the integration of digital browning controls, multiple heating modes, and LED display interfaces, improving precision and user control in everyday usage. A major innovation trend is the adoption of smart connectivity features, where modern toasters can be operated through mobile applications and integrated into broader smart home ecosystems, reflecting China’s rapid advancement in connected home technologies. In parallel, manufacturers are increasingly deploying advanced heating technologies such as quartz elements and infrared heating systems, which enhance browning consistency, improve energy efficiency, and reduce heat loss during operation. Alongside functional upgrades, there is also a strong movement toward design-led premiumization, where consumers are increasingly valuing aesthetic appeal and modern kitchen integration, treating toasters not just as utility appliances but as part of overall home interior design. As urban households experience busier routines, toasters offer a time-efficient solution for breakfast preparation, aligning with the need for convenient kitchen appliances. Additionally, the growing middle-class population in China, with an increasing disposable income, fuels the demand for modern kitchen gadgets, including feature-rich toasters. The uses of toasters play a crucial role in driving their demand in China. Beyond traditional toasting functions, modern toasters are expected to accommodate diverse culinary preferences. The ability to handle different types of bread, from traditional Chinese varieties to international options, becomes a pivotal factor.

Segmentation Analysis



China Toaster Market By Product Type
• In China, the pop-up toaster segment leads the market, with a share of around 50–55%. This is due to their affordability, compact design, and high household penetration, especially in urban apartments where space and cost efficiency are key factors. Pop-up toasters are widely used in middle-class homes and are particularly favored for their ease of use and basic functionality. They cater to the rising popularity of Western-style breakfasts among urban households. On the other hand, toaster ovens hold a secondary share of the market, roughly around 25–30%, owing to the growing preference for multifunctional kitchen appliances in Tier 1 and Tier 2 cities.
• Toaster ovens not only toast bread but also function for baking and reheating, appealing to the growing middle-class consumer who values versatility in their kitchen appliances. Conveyor toasters are the smallest segment, with an estimated market share of 5–10%. These toasters are primarily used in the commercial sector, such as in hotels, bakeries, and QSR (quick-service restaurants) where high-volume toast production is necessary. Conveyor toasters are critical for these sectors due to their ability to handle continuous, high-speed operations.


China Toaster Market By Application
• The residential segment is the dominant force in the China toaster market, holding around 65–70% of total market share. This is a direct result of the growing urbanization, increasing middle-class incomes, and the rise of Western-style breakfast consumption in China’s urban areas. As more households shift to Western-style breakfasts, which include bread and toast, pop-up toasters have become a standard appliance in Chinese homes, especially in cities like Beijing, Shanghai, and Guangzhou. The market is also supported by younger generations who are more open to adopting new kitchen technologies and brands.
• The commercial segment, while smaller, is growing rapidly, representing 30–35% of the market. This growth is driven by the expanding hospitality industry in major urban and tourist-heavy cities, including cafes, hotels, and quick-service restaurants (QSRs). These establishments require higher capacity toasters, such as conveyor toasters, that can handle the volume of toasts required during peak times. While residential demand is the backbone of the market, commercial use is on the rise as China’s hospitality sector expands alongside its growing middle class and tourist influx.

China Toaster Market By Wattage Range
• In terms of wattage, the 801-1200W range is the most widely used in China’s toaster market, with this category accounting for approximately 60-65% of all toasters sold. The reason behind this preference is that this wattage range offers an ideal balance between energy efficiency and toasting performance, making it suitable for the majority of household and small commercial use. Consumers in China, especially in urban areas, are increasingly concerned with energy costs and efficiency, and toasters in this range deliver a quick and consistent toast without consuming excessive energy.
• The ≤800W wattage category, which is often seen in lower-cost models, makes up about 15-20% of the market. These toasters are typically smaller and slower but are favored in rural or lower-income areas where affordability is a primary concern. The 1,200-1,800W wattage range, mostly used in toaster ovens and commercial appliances, represents around 15-20% of the market. Toaster ovens in this wattage range are preferred for their versatility and speed, especially in café and restaurant settings, where quick and high-volume toasting is required.

China Toaster Market By Distribution Channel
• In China, the online distribution channel has seen rapid growth and is now estimated to represent 45–50% of the total market share for toasters. This shift to e-commerce is driven by the rising digital adoption in China, with major online retail platforms like JD.com, Tmall, and Pinduoduo leading the charge. These platforms offer significant advantages such as price transparency, convenient home delivery, and access to a wider range of brands, including both international and local manufacturers.
• The online shopping experience is particularly appealing to China’s tech-savvy middle-class consumers who prioritize convenience and often turn to online channels for better deals and more product choices. The offline channel, which still holds a 50–55% share of the market, remains important in China due to the large consumer base in lower-tier cities and rural areas where physical retail stores are more accessible. Offline channels, including hypermarkets, appliance retailers, and electronics stores, play a vital role in regions where online penetration is lower.
